大家好,今天小编关注到一个比较有意思的话题,就是关于矩阵编程入门教程的问题,于是小编就整理了4个相关介绍矩阵编程入门教程的解答,让我们一起看看吧。
plc3.3矩阵怎么用?
PLC3.3矩阵是一个特定的PLC编程语言,用于创建和操作矩阵变量。它可以用于处理一维、二维和多维的矩阵数据。
以下是一些用PLC3.3矩阵的常见操作:
1. 创建矩阵变量:使用MATRIX(DATA_TYPE, ROWS, COLUMNS)命令来创建一个矩阵变量。例如,可以使用MATRIX(INT, 3, 4)创建一个3行4列的整数矩阵。
2. 赋值操作:可以使用矩阵变量的名称和行列索引来访问和修改矩阵中的元素。例如,可以使用MATRIX_NAME[ROW_INDEX][COLUMN_INDEX] = VALUE语句将指定的值赋给矩阵中的一个元素。
3. 矩阵运算:PLC3.3矩阵支持常见的矩阵运算,如加法、减法、乘法和除法。可以使用特定的矩阵运算符进行运算。例如,可以使用MATRIX_NAME1 + MATRIX_NAME2进行两个矩阵的加法运算。
4. 矩阵转置:可以使用TRANSPOSE命令将一个矩阵转置为它的转置矩阵。例如,可以使用TRANSPOSE(MATRIX_NAME)将一个矩阵转置。
5. 矩阵函数:PLC3.3矩阵还提供了一些用于处理矩阵的常见函数,如求和、平均值、最大值、最小值等。可以使用特定的函数来应用于一个矩阵变量。
需要注意的是,不同的PLC厂商可能会有自己的PLC编程语言,具体的语法和操作可能会有所不同。因此,在使用PLC3.3矩阵之前,最好查阅相关PLC的官方文档或用户手册,以了解具体的操作方法和限制。
矩阵编程是什么意思?
矩阵编程是指使用矩阵作为数据结构,并在编程中使用矩阵相关的算法和操作来解决问题。矩阵是一个由行和列组成的矩形数组,可以表示各种类型的数据,如数值、字符或布尔值。
在矩阵编程中,开发者可以利用矩阵的特性进行各种计算和转换操作,如矩阵相加、相乘、转置等。
这种编程方法常用于涉及大量数值计算的领域,如线性代数、图像处理、机器学习等。通过矩阵编程,开发者可以更高效地处理和分析复杂的数据结构,提高程序的性能和可读性。
螺旋矩阵编写方法?
1.
观察 从方向上看,每一圈分别从右、左、下、上四个方向创建数据, 以5x5的矩阵为例,模拟数据创建过程如下:
2.
分析 每次向下赋值前,行下标+1;向左赋值前,列下标-1;向上赋值前,行下表-1(使转向前最后一个赋值的元素不被覆盖); 将在每次向下转向、向上转向的时候,待填充数量-1(即矩阵的副对角线位置); 当待填充数量为0,说明完成填充,程序[_a***_];
3.
程序设计 变量: offset: 表示偏移量,即下一个方向上待填充元素的数量,初始为n; num: 当前位置上应填充的值,初始为1; i、j:当前位置在矩阵中的行、列下标; 步骤: 从左向右填充offset次,num在每次赋值后自增;完成后到达副对角线位置,因此offset--,而j在填充结束后进行了++操作,因此需要执行j--使其回到最后最后填充列; 向下填充offset次,每次填充
猛兽侠里什么是矩阵?
矩阵就是整个星球的主电脑,在之前的变形金刚系列中,曾有塞伯坦变形成巨大的机器人“原始天尊”的情节,所以可认为矩阵就是原始天尊的主电脑,其它变形金刚的火种(主程序)都是由其制造(编写)的 圣贤可视作矩阵的监控及维护程序,而不是杀毒程序,因为圣贤攻击力,它可以与某些有益于系统(矩阵)的子程序联系(如猩猩队长或某时刻的树神),对其下达指令,帮助它维护整个系统
到此,以上就是小编对于矩阵编程入门教程的问题就介绍到这了,希望介绍关于矩阵编程入门教程的4点解答对大家有用。